You need to write all the numbers out in order from least to greatest. 

You have 4, 4, 4, 4, 4, 5, 5, 5, 6, 6, 12, 13, 13, 13, 13, 14

Now cross off one number at a time from both edges
4, 4, 4, 4, 5, 5, 5, 6, 6, 12, 13, 13, 13, 13
4, 4, 4, 5, 5, 5, 6, 6, 12, 13, 13, 13
...and so on until you get to the middle. In this case, the middle is 5, 6, so you take the number between that which would be 5.5, or 5[tex] \frac{1}{2} [/tex]
